Avoiding Lake Lewisville, TX Memorial Day, Suggestions?
DFW riders, we keep our boat at Lewisville but want to try something else this weekend to escape the holiday crowds. Any thoughts on Ray Roberts and/or Texoma?
My concerns are that Ray Roberts seems to have trees in most of the coves. So basically left with the dam, which will probably be crowded anyway. I went there a while back and it just didn't seem as big as Lewisville even though it is actually slightly bigger. And Texoma is so big. Any chance of finding some good water for boarding there? Maybe in little mineral branch? Any suggestions on where to go in either lake would be much appreciated. Also willing to drive further. Looking for ideas. |
Check out broken bow, ok. A lot of DFW ppl head up there on holidays. Great camping and the cabins are really nice too. Really nice scenery, clear water, and not too crowded. Also check out kayaking if you wanna do something different one day.

I live on Lake Tawokoni about an hour east of dallas. Its never crowded because everyone looks at it as a fishing lake. I have lived on Tawokoni for 20+ years and its never crowded on holidays and we have travled to alot of lakes and still have not found better water. If your looking to ride more than party I would give it a shot for sure. We will be out there saterday - monday so hit me up and I can show your where to lauch and good places to find smooth water.

We are at Texoma every weekend and it all depends on the winds. The island will be crowded with people partying and 1st time jet ski riders. Had great riding two weeks ago after a storm front rolled through. Hope you find a lake to get away from the crazy on.
